Mount Nittany Medical Center is inviting expectant parents to a free program of the Human Education, Information and Resources (H.E.I.R.) & Parents group on Thursday, January 18.
The program covers all aspects of having a baby and is open to expectant mothers and a support person. The class will be held at 6:30 p.m. and 7:45 p.m. in Conference Rooms 1, 2, and 3 on the ground floor of the medical center. Registration is not required.
Due to the subject matter, the Medical Center staff says that the program is not appropriate for children under 8 years of age.
